Child Support Payments
Make child Support payments online or by phone with a credit/debit card at the State of Indiana Department of Child Services (DCS) Online Payment Service website or telephone 866-972-9427. Convenience fee applies.
Cash payments for Child Support may be made in the Hancock County Clerk's on the 2nd floor of the Hancock County Courthouse.
In addition, child support payments may be mailed to the State of Indiana as follows:
Indiana State Central Collection Unit (INSCCU)
P.O. Box 7130
Indianapolis, IN 46207-7130
Please be sure to include the following typed or printed information:
- Payee's name
- Payor's Name
- ISETS Number
- Court Case or Cause Number
In order to receive a receipt, please enclose a self-addressed, stamped envelope with the payment sent to INSCCU. The Clerk's office is unable to accept mailed in Child Support payments.
Further, Indiana Code allows the Clerk to collect a fee for cases that are established in the State's Child Support System known as ISETS; therefore, in order to avoid payment being misapplied, please specify clearly when submitting payment for the Annual Docket Fee.
IC31-16-21-1 Payment
Section 1.
- Whenever in any court preceding an order is in force for the support and maintenance of the other party to the proceeding, the individual required to pay the support shall pay the support.
- The clerk, if the payment is in cash, or the state central collection unit, for all other forms of payment, shall collect from the individual, in addition to the payments, the fee specified in IC 33-37-5-6.
- The clerk may collect any unpaid fee in a proceeding for contempt.
- The state central collection unit may collect any unpaid fee through any lawful means, including income withholding.
As added by P.L.1-1997, Section 8. Amended by P.L.98-2004, Section 103; P.L.148-2006, Section 28.
